My husband, Tim was one of those that was unable to swalllow his saliva during treatment and for 7 weeks after. They said it was due to severe candida and scarring from radiation. He had 2 dilations to correct a complete stricture - the latest was last week. He is now swallowing yogurt, pudding, soups and apple sauce, but still takes a few cans of Glucerna by feeding tube. He was given exercises by the speech pathologist. He was told that with hard work he will be able to eat solids again.
